MSD Pro Power Coils

When tested against a competitor's coil, the MSD Pro Power coils produced 33 percent more current at the plug. They have an oil-filled insulated polyester case, an extra-tall high-tension spark plug tower to stop voltage leaks, and rubber shock mounts. They're designed for drag race use only, with MSD 7 and 8 Series ignitions.

MSD Power Grid System Controllers

MSD Power Grid system controllers are the brains behind the entire Power Grid system, and they can be used with any MSD ignition or Pro Mag to provide advanced ignition tuning capabilities. While they're compatible with all MSD ignition boxes, they've been specially designed to mount on top of the Power Grid 7 ignition box. Features include: * USB connection for easy programming * Timing based on engine rpm and gear value * Advanced individual cylinder timing based on gear or time * Five retard stages for nitrous * Four steps of rpm limits for burnout, spool, launch, and overrev * Output switch set on rpm, pressure, or time * Shift light settings for each gear * Ignition data acquisition accepts multiple runs * View software * Wiring harness * Micro SD-card

MSD Multiple Spark Coils and Coil Kits

MSD Ignition's Multiple Spark Coils (MSC) will fit in place of the stock GM LS coils and connect directly to the factory connectors. Once installed, you'll have the power and performance of higher energy sparks, crowned with MSD's multiple spark discharge. Increased spark energy and voltage, along with multiple spark capabilities, help improve the combustion process of the fuel mixture to create an efficient burn. This results in improved throttle response, smooth idle and quick starts, plus increased high rpm performance!

MSD Pro-Billet Street Distributors

MSD Pro-Billet Street distributors are a popular choice for those who desire race-proven performance for their street machine. A vacuum advance canister provides improved economy, and the proven MSD mechanical advance mechanism allows you to dial in a timing curve to fit your needs. As always, an advance kit of springs and stop bushings is included. The housing features an all-billet 6061-T6 aluminum design for accuracy to within .001 in. An oversized steel shaft is QPQ-coated for low friction, and rides in sealed ball bearings at the top and bottom of the distributor. An extra-long sintered bushing replaces the ball bearing at the bottom for Chevrolet models. This combination keeps the shaft steady, creating accurate spark delivery at any rpm. They rely on a magnetic pickup to trigger the MSD ignition control, which delivers the powerful sparks to the coil. This pickup is extremely accurate and never needs adjusting. Pro-Billet Street distributors require the use of a separate ignition box, such as an MSD 6, 7, 8, or 10 Series ignition. Order the model recommended for your vehicle and engine application.

MSD Pro-Billet Ready-to-Run EFI Distributors

MSD Pro-Billet Ready-to-Run EFI distributors are the perfect upgrade when you start making serious power with your EFI Ford or Chevy. They use a stock-style trigger pickup and come with plug-in connectors. Installation is simple by removing the stock distributor, then plugging in and bolting the new one in place! A maintenance-free magnetic pickup accurately triggers this ignition with increased output from the amplifier, easily outperforming stock ignitions. These distributors will smooth out the engine's idle, improve starting, and perform at a much higher rpm. Their housings are machined from billet aluminum, using state-of-the-art CNC mills and lathes. For stability and endurance, an oversized steel shaft spins in a top-mounted sealed ball bearing for accuracy through the entire rpm range. Chevy models also feature an extra-long sintered bushing at the bottom and an extra oil tract machined into the bottom of the housing for improved lubrication. The tract delivers oil directly to the cam and distributor gears. All of the shafts receive a QPQ coating for low friction wear, and resistance against corrosion from humidity and ozone buildup. The Chevrolet models have also been tested by the Underwriter's Laboratory, and are certified to meet or exceed safety standards for marine ignition systems as set by the U.S. Coast Guard.
